With the PS5's rather piddling 1TB internal storage, we're all used to having to make hard decisions every time we want to install a new blockbuster videogame. Not to mention the games we never want to delete: there's no way I'm deleting Baldur's Gate 3 under any circumstances, despite taking up a whopping 108.8GB on PS5. If you're a Destiny 2 player, the upwards of 100GB required for Bungie's shooter is non-negotiable.

In other words, once you've got a handful of games you never want to delete, you can start to feel a bit hemmed in, which is why SSDs for PS5 are always in high demand during big sales events. It's a premium PCIe Gen 4.0 SSD, with onboard heatsink. It has a lightning quick 7450MB/s read and 6900MB/s write speed. In other words, it has everything you want, and it's our fave SSD for PS5.

This model has the heatsink, which is pretty crucial when you're looking at SSD drives for the PS5. If you buy one without a heatsink you'll have to install a heatsink yourself. That's not super hard, but it is super annoying.

Most importantly, you aren't getting faster speeds than this drive offers, according to our experts: our own tests found 7,462MB/s read and 6,877MB/s write speeds, which is marginally higher than the already high numbers Samsung promises.
